Address

0xEE985b4C75965a44B2c0D8C90810244835d7d52D

0.022867738241690217 ETH
788979.69 IDR

Including Tokens

8.481206 ETH
292617437.61 IDR

Confirmed
Balance0.022867738241690217 ETH788979.69 IDR
Transactions59
Non-contract Transactions48
Internal Transactions0
Nonce47
ContractQuantityValueTransfers#
OnTact503896 ONTACT290509264.34 IDR(8.420102 ETH)46
MCF token14483.1152915019 MCF1319193.59 IDR(0.038235 ETH)1
MCF Token0 MCF-3
MeconCash0 MCH-7